How to Pick an Overlanding Platform Before You Buy

Before you fall in love with a specific rig, answer three questions: How far off-pavement are you going? How many nights at a time? And what’s your all-in budget — vehicle plus build? A $45,000 Bronco with a $15,000 build is a $60,000 decision. A $22,000 used 4Runner with a $10,000 build is a $32,000 decision that’ll handle 90% of the same terrain.

Payload matters more than most people realize. The factory-rated payload on a 2024 Toyota 4Runner TRD Pro is 1,155 lbs. Add a rooftop tent (75 lbs), a roof rack (40 lbs), a full-size spare (50 lbs), a dual battery setup (60 lbs), a drawer system (80 lbs), water (50 lbs), and two adults with gear (400 lbs) — you’re at 755 lbs before you’ve added a single recovery board or a fridge. Know your numbers before you sign anything.

Toyota 4Runner TRD Pro — The Safe Bet

Who It’s For

The 4Runner is the overlanding default for a reason. It’s not the most capable platform stock, and the 4.0L V6 returning around 16 mpg combined stings on a 1,500-mile expedition. But the aftermarket is enormous, the reliability record is bulletproof, and a well-maintained 2010 4Runner still commands $25,000+ on the used market. When a 14-year-old truck holds that value, the depreciation math answers itself.

Stock Specs That Matter

The 2024 TRD Pro runs a 4.0L V6 producing 270 hp and 278 lb-ft of torque. Dry weight is 4,685 lbs. It ships with KDSS, Multi-Terrain Select, and Crawl Control — all genuinely useful in the field, not just on spec sheets. Ground clearance is 9.6 inches stock, which handles most forest roads and moderate rock crawling without modification.

Aftermarket Depth

This is where the 4Runner wins outright. Old Man Emu, Icon Vehicle Dynamics, and Dobinsons all make bolt-on suspension kits. ARB, Front Runner, and Prinsu make roof rack systems that fit without fabrication. The 5th-gen platform (2010–present) has been in production long enough that the aftermarket has solved every problem — skid plates, long-travel suspension, rear locker upgrades, bumper systems. If you’re building your first overland rig and you don’t want to spend weekends troubleshooting fitment issues, this matters more than any single spec number.

Build Cost Reality

A functional expedition build on a 2024 TRD Pro (MSRP ~$55,000) runs roughly $12,000–$18,000 for a capable setup: Icon Stage 2 suspension (~$2,800 installed), ARB front bumper with integrated winch mount (~$1,800), a Warn VR EVO 10-S winch (~$600), a Front Runner slimline roof rack (~$900), and an ARB fridge/freezer. You can build a used 5th-gen 4Runner to the same capability for $10,000–$15,000 less in vehicle cost. The used math is hard to argue with.

Verdict

Best all-around overlanding platform in 2024. The fuel economy is a real cost on long expeditions, and the interior is showing its age — Toyota hasn’t done a full redesign since 2010. But the reliability, resale value, and aftermarket depth make it the lowest-risk choice for anyone building a serious rig. Buying new, get the TRD Pro. Buying used, target 2014–2019 Trail or TRD Pro trims with under 100,000 miles.

Jeep Wrangler Rubicon — The Most Capable Stock Platform

Who It’s For

If your expeditions involve technical rock crawling, serious off-camber terrain, or routes that require lockers and a disconnecting sway bar, the Wrangler Rubicon is the only stock platform on this list that ships ready for it. The 2024 JL Rubicon comes with front and rear Dana 44 axles, electronic locking differentials front and rear, a front sway bar disconnect, and 33-inch BFGoodrich KO2s from the factory. Nothing else at this price point ships with that spec.

Stock Specs That Matter

The 2024 Rubicon with the 3.6L Pentastar V6 produces 285 hp and 260 lb-ft of torque. The 2.0L turbo four-cylinder makes 270 hp and 295 lb-ft — better low-end grunt for rock work. Ground clearance is 10.8 inches on 33s, and approach/departure angles of 44.4° and 37.0° are class-leading. Payload on the four-door is 1,000 lbs — tighter than the 4Runner, which matters when you’re loading up for a week-long trip.

The Reliability Problem

I’ll be direct: the JL Wrangler’s reliability record is spottier than the 4Runner’s. The 2.0T has documented oil consumption issues. The 8-speed automatic has had software problems. The eTorque mild hybrid system adds complexity without meaningfully improving fuel economy — the 3.6L returns about 17 mpg highway, the 2.0T around 22 mpg highway. Neither is impressive for a platform you’re driving 2,000 miles to reach a trailhead.

Aftermarket Depth

The Wrangler aftermarket is massive — arguably deeper than the 4Runner’s for hardcore off-road components. Genright, Poison Spyder, and Rugged Ridge have been building Jeep parts for decades, and the JL platform is now mature enough that fitment issues are rare. The difference from the 4Runner: you’ll spend more money getting to the same capability level because more of the aftermarket spend goes toward comfort and utility rather than raw capability. The Rubicon already handles the hard stuff stock.

Build Cost Reality

A 2024 Wrangler Rubicon 4-door starts at ~$52,000. A capable expedition build adds $10,000–$15,000: a 2.5-inch lift with Fox 2.0 shocks (~$2,500 installed), a steel front bumper with winch (~$2,200), a Gobi Stealth rack (~$1,100), and a rear drawer/sleeping platform system. The Wrangler’s flat load floor in the rear with seats folded is genuinely excellent for sleeping platforms — one of its underrated advantages over the 4Runner.

Verdict

Best stock capability of any platform on this list. Running Moab, the Rubicon Trail, or anything that requires lockers and a sway bar disconnect — the Rubicon justifies its price. For mixed-terrain expedition use with long highway miles, forest roads, and moderate technical sections, the 4Runner’s reliability advantage starts to matter. The Wrangler is a specialist. Know that going in.

Ford Bronco Wildtrak — The Newcomer That’s Earned Its Place

Who It’s For

The 2024 Bronco has had three model years to work out its early production problems — the soft top leaks, the modular roof failures, the 7-speed manual grinding complaints. It’s largely done that. The Wildtrak trim hits a sweet spot: 35-inch Sasquatch package tires, a 2.7L EcoBoost V6, and Bilstein position-sensitive dampers at ~$53,000, competing directly with the Wrangler Rubicon. For overlanders who want modern tech and a more refined interior than the Wrangler offers, the Bronco is a legitimate choice in 2024.

Stock Specs That Matter

The 2.7L EcoBoost produces 330 hp and 415 lb-ft of torque — that torque number is the headline. It pulls hard at altitude, which matters when you’re loaded heavy at 10,000 feet in the Rockies. Ground clearance with the Sasquatch package is 11.6 inches. Payload is 1,030 lbs on the four-door. The Bronco’s GOAT modes are genuinely useful — Baja mode in particular changes throttle mapping and damper response in ways that make a real difference on high-speed desert runs.

Aftermarket Depth

Warn, ARB, Rough Country, and dozens of specialty shops now make Bronco-specific gear. It’s not as deep as the 4Runner or Wrangler aftermarkets yet — you’ll occasionally hit fitment gaps — but it’s closing fast. Ford’s own Ford Performance parts catalog is worth noting: factory-backed accessories with warranty implications that aftermarket parts don’t carry.

The EcoBoost Question

Turbocharged engines and overlanding have a complicated relationship. The 2.7L EcoBoost is an excellent engine in normal use — 20 mpg highway is real-world achievable, which beats both the 4Runner and Wrangler significantly. But turbos run hot under sustained low-speed load, and the EcoBoost’s intercooler heat-soaks when you’re crawling technical terrain for hours in summer heat. It’s not a dealbreaker, but if your expeditions involve extended technical sections in the desert Southwest in July, it’s a real consideration. The naturally aspirated 2.3L four-cylinder base engine is actually more thermally stable in those conditions, though it gives up the torque advantage.

Build Cost Reality

A Wildtrak with Sasquatch at ~$53,000 is already well-equipped. A capable expedition build adds $8,000–$12,000: Fox 3.0 suspension upgrade (~$3,500 installed), a steel front bumper with winch mount (~$1,800), a roof rack system (~$900), and a dual battery/power management setup. The Bronco’s modular design — removable doors, removable roof panels — is a genuine lifestyle advantage that the 4Runner and four-door Wrangler can’t match for open-air driving.

Verdict

The best modern driving experience of the three traditional 4x4s on this list. More power than the Wrangler or 4Runner, better fuel economy, and a genuinely good interior. My hesitation is the EcoBoost’s heat management under sustained technical use and the fact that it’s still a young platform — you’re buying into a shorter reliability track record than either competitor. If those trade-offs work for your use case, the Bronco Wildtrak with Sasquatch is a serious expedition machine.

Van Conversions — Ford Transit and Mercedes Sprinter

Who It’s For

Van builds run a different game entirely. You’re trading off-road capability for living space, payload capacity, and the ability to stand up inside your shelter. A high-roof Ford Transit 148″ extended wheelbase gives you roughly 130 cubic feet of cargo space. A 4Runner gives you about 47 cubic feet with the seats folded. That gap is where van conversions live — longer trips, more gear, more comfort, less technical terrain.

Ford Transit vs. Mercedes Sprinter

The 2024 Ford Transit 350 AWD with the 3.5L EcoBoost starts around $48,000 as a cargo van. The Mercedes Sprinter 2500 4×4 starts around $58,000. The Sprinter’s 4×4 system — a proper part-time transfer case on the 4×4 variant — is more capable off-pavement than the Transit’s AWD, which is better described as all-weather than all-terrain. The Transit wins on aftermarket support, parts availability, and dealer network. That last point matters when you’re 500 miles from a Mercedes dealer in rural Montana with a fuel injector problem.

Payload capacity is where vans dominate. The Transit 350 AWD is rated at 3,210 lbs payload. The Sprinter 2500 4×4 carries 2,755 lbs. You can carry a full kitchen, a queen bed, a 100-gallon water system, solar, lithium batteries, and two adults with a week of gear and still have payload headroom. No 4×4 SUV on this list comes close.

The Off-Road Reality

A stock Transit AWD handles graded forest roads, moderate two-track, and packed dirt without drama. It will not handle the Rubicon Trail, serious rock crawling, or deep sand without significant modification — and even then, the wheelbase and 7.9-inch stock ground clearance impose hard limits. Lift kits from Quigley and Sportsmobile can add 2–3 inches of clearance and improve approach angles, but you’re still driving a 22-foot van. Know the terrain you’re targeting before you commit.

Build Cost Reality

A professional conversion on a Transit 350 AWD runs $40,000–$80,000 all-in depending on finish level. A DIY build with quality materials — Havelock wool insulation, a diesel heater, a lithium battery bank, hardwood cabinetry — runs $15,000–$25,000 in materials if you do the labor yourself. Companies like Owl Vans, Contravans, and Outside Van produce turnkey solutions if you’d rather write a check than spend six months with a drill.

Verdict

Van conversions are the right platform if your expeditions prioritize duration and comfort over technical capability. A week-long desert trip, a month-long coastal route, full-time van life — the Transit or Sprinter makes sense. If you’re running technical trails or need real off-road capability, a van will frustrate you inside of a day. It’s not a lesser choice. It’s a different one with different limits.

New vs. Used: The Build Budget Math

A new 2024 4Runner TRD Pro at $55,000 plus a $15,000 build equals $70,000. A 2016 4Runner TRD Pro with 80,000 miles at $32,000 plus the same $15,000 build equals $47,000 — and the used truck likely already has some modifications. That $23,000 gap buys a lot of fuel, campsite fees, and recovery gear.

The used argument weakens for the Wrangler. JK-generation Wranglers (2007–2018) have documented issues — Death Wobble on worn front-end components, transmission problems on early 2012–2013 models — that make pre-purchase inspection non-negotiable. Pay $150 for a pre-purchase inspection from a Jeep-specialist shop before buying any used Wrangler. It’s the cheapest insurance you’ll buy.

For vans, used makes the most sense. A 2019–2021 Transit 350 AWD with under 60,000 miles runs $35,000–$42,000 — well below new pricing — and the Transit’s powertrain is durable enough that 200,000-mile examples aren’t uncommon with proper maintenance.

Recovery Gear: Platform-Agnostic Essentials

Regardless of which platform you choose, sort your recovery kit before your first expedition. The minimum I run on every vehicle: a kinetic recovery rope, recovery boards, a high-lift jack, shackles, and a shovel. The Rankings

  • Best overall expedition platform: Toyota 4Runner TRD Pro — reliability, aftermarket depth, and resale value win the long game
  • Best stock off-road capability: Jeep Wrangler Rubicon — nothing else ships with front and rear lockers and a sway bar disconnect at this price
  • Best modern driving experience: Ford Bronco Wildtrak with Sasquatch — the most power, best fuel economy, and most refined interior of the three traditional 4x4s
  • Best for long-duration expeditions: Ford Transit 350 AWD or Mercedes Sprinter 4×4 — payload capacity and living space aren’t close
  • Best used value: 2014–2019 Toyota 4Runner Trail or TRD Pro — proven platform, enormous aftermarket, strong resale floor

Final Take

The 4Runner is the lowest-risk choice for most people building their first serious rig. The Wrangler Rubicon is the right call if technical terrain is your primary focus — nothing else ships with that spec at that price. The Bronco is the right call if you want the most capable modern driving experience and can accept a shorter reliability track record. And if you’re planning trips measured in weeks rather than weekends, a van conversion will change how you travel in ways a 4×4 SUV simply can’t match on payload alone.

Buy the platform that matches how you actually use it. Build it properly, learn to recover it, and go somewhere that earns the effort.
